Monty Python's Flying Circus, often referred to simply as Monty Python, was a British comedy television series that aired from 1969 to 1974. It was created by the comedy group Monty Python, which consisted of Graham Chapman, John Cleese, Terry Gilliam, Eric Idle, Terry Jones, and Michael Palin. The show was groundbreaking in its comedic style and became a cult classic, influencing future generations of comedians. Monty Python's Flying Circus was known for its absurd and surreal humor, often presenting sketches that defied traditional comedic conventions. The show mixed traditional sketches with animated interludes created by Terry Gilliam, creating a unique and innovative format. The sketches covered a wide range of topics, including social commentary, politics, and everyday situations, but always with a twist of silliness and absurdity.

The show became known for its memorable catchphrases and characters, including the dead parrot sketch, the Spanish Inquisition, the Ministry of Silly Walks, and the argument clinic. These sketches and characters continue to be referenced and celebrated to this day.

The Monty Python team continued to work together after the end of the TV series, creating various films and stage shows. They released several successful films, including Monty Python and the Holy Grail, Life of Brian, and The Meaning of Life. These films further solidified Monty Python's status as comedic legends. Monty Python's influence on comedy cannot be overstated. The show's unique approach to humor paved the way for alternative comedy and influenced countless comedians and comedy writers. Its legacy can be seen in shows such as Saturday Night Live, The Kids in the Hall, and The Mighty Boosh, among others.
